package com.xjrsoft.module.student.dto; import com.fasterxml.jackson.annotation.JsonFormat; import com.xjrsoft.common.page.PageInput; import io.swagger.annotations.ApiModelProperty; import lombok.Data; import lombok.EqualsAndHashCode; import java.util.List; /** * @title: 学生班级巡查考核分页查询入参 * @Author dzx * @Date: 2023-11-16 * @Version 1.0 */ @Data @EqualsAndHashCode(callSuper = false) public class BaseStudentAssessmentInspectionPageDto extends PageInput { @ApiModelProperty("考核项目ids") private List projectIds; @ApiModelProperty("年级id") private Long gradeId; @ApiModelProperty("学期id") private Long semesterId; @JsonFormat(pattern = "yyyy-MM-dd") @ApiModelProperty("考核日期-开始") private String startDate; @JsonFormat(pattern = "yyyy-MM-dd") @ApiModelProperty("考核日期-结束") private String endDate; @ApiModelProperty("考核人") private String assessmentUserName; @ApiModelProperty("考核对象") private String assessmentType; }